Job seekers asked to throw their privacy out the window For all the good it can do, social networking also has its share of downsides. Putting personal information of any kind on the internet raises plenty of privacy concerns on its own, and handing over your username and password can be like giving away the keys to your very identity. But if you're in the process of seeking new employment, that may be exactly what you'll have to do.The image below is a snapshot of an application from North Carolina for a clerical position at a police department.
